INDIANAPOLIS (AP) — Hoosiers can begin tracking their vaccination records online.

Officials with the Indiana State Department of Health plan to announce today the new service called MyVaxIndiana. They say it will allow residents to check their vaccinations from any computer.

The online service is being paid for with a federal grant from the U.S. Health and Human Services Department’s Office of the National Coordinator. Indiana is one of the first states to offer online vaccination tracking.

State Health Commissioner Gregory Larkin and other state and federal health officials are scheduled to release more details this afternoon.
